Output ec906318a203032723a172ffbd63969ca5e6e626789bbe383e535120ab7ebaee:1

value
2873000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 257efe457686dcc354dc746fc450f03910fb1d8b OP_EQUAL
address
357H4HbicnAL89n2dCybG5AarJcAJS3PLR
transaction
ec906318a203032723a172ffbd63969ca5e6e626789bbe383e535120ab7ebaee
spent
true